Sour Milk Wacky Cake

Prep: 10 min Serves: 8 Cuisine: American

A moist, rich chocolate cake with a tangy twist from sour milk, perfect for quick baking and satisfying chocolate cravings with a simple, fuss-free method.

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ups flour
  • 3/4 cup sugar
  • 1 teaspoon soda
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 3 tablespoons cocoa
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• 5 tablespoons oil
  • 1 tablespoon vinegar
  • 1 cup sour milk

Instructions

  1. Sift the dry ingredients into the cake pan.
  2. Make three holes in the dry ingredients.
  3. Put one teaspoon vanilla in one hole, 5 tablespoons oil in the second hole, and 1 tablespoon vinegar in the third hole.
  4. Pour 1 cup sour milk on top and mix well.

Tips & Substitutions

For a lighter texture, sift the flour and cocoa together before adding the other ingredients. If you don't have sour milk, you can make a substitute by adding 1 tablespoon of lemon juice or vinegar to regular milk and letting it sit for 5-10 minutes. This recipe is versatile; consider adding nuts or chocolate chips for extra flavor.

Storage & Reheating

Store leftover c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. If you want to keep it longer, refrigerate it for up to a week. To reheat, simply warm individual slices in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ds until just warmed through, ensuring the cake remains moist.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use regular milk instead of sour milk?

Yes, you can substitute regular milk by adding 1 tablespoon of vinegar or lemon juice to it. Let it sit for about 5-10 minutes to create a soured effect. This will mimic the tangy flavor of sour milk and work well in the recipe.
